Fannie Aebersold 1908 - 1985

Fannie Aebersold of Louisville, Jefferson County, Kentucky was born on December 6, 1908, and died at age 76 years old in September 1985.

In 1908, in the year that Fannie Aebersold was born, a mysterious Siberian explosion leveled over 770 square miles of forest. There were no human casualties. Explanations of the explosion have included a comet, meteorite, natural atomic explosion, or a crashed UFO. Although it is called an impact event - the largest one in recorded earth history - there is no crater and it is widely thought that the explosion was caused by a meteor exploding 3 to 6 miles above the earth.
